Java Annotated Monthly – 2026년 5월호
AI 코딩 에이전트와 테스트 주도 개발(TDD)의 만남! 이번 호에서는 에밀리 배치의 인사이트, 최신 Java·Kotlin 소식, 실용 팁, 그리고 흥미로운 컨퍼런스 정보까지 담았습니다. AI 시대, 개발자의 역할은 어떻게 달라질까요?
Java Annotated Monthly – 2026년 5월호
AI 코딩 에이전트와 테스트 주도 개발(TDD)의 만남! 이번 호에서는 에밀리 배치의 인사이트, 최신 Java·Kotlin 소식, 실용 팁, 그리고 흥미로운 컨퍼런스 정보까지 담았습니다. AI 시대, 개발자의 역할은 어떻게 달라질까요?
파이썬을 위한 행동 기반 동시성: 락 없이, 데드락 없이, 소유권 기반으로
락 없이도 데드락 걱정 없는 파이썬 동시성! cown과 behavior로 요리처럼 쉽게 병렬 프로그래밍을 해보세요. bocpy의 진짜 강점은 멀티코어에서 거의 선형적으로 확장된다는 점! 효율적인 동시성의 비밀이 궁금하다면?
프레젠테이션: 넷플릭스가 효율성과 신뢰성을 위해 플릿을 최적화하는 방법
넷플릭스는 효율성과 신뢰성을 동시에 잡기 위해 '리스크 조정 순가치'라는 새로운 관점으로 플릿을 관리합니다. 하드웨어 다양성, 트래픽 분산, 우선순위 기반 로드 셰딩 등 다양한 전략이 흥미롭게 소개됩니다!
iOS 27, Apple Wallet에 '패스 생성' 버튼 추가된다
iOS 27에서 누구나 Apple Wallet 앱에서 직접 패스를 만들 수 있는 '패스 생성' 기능이 도입됩니다. QR코드 스캔이나 직접 편집으로 손쉽게 만들 수 있어, 개발자 없이도 다양한 멤버십·이벤트 티켓을 관리할 수 있어요!
AI가 설계한 자동차는 어떤 모습일까?
AI가 자동차 디자인에 미치는 영향을 다룬 이 기사에서는, 기존 자동차 개발 방식의 한계와 AI가 이를 어떻게 혁신하는지 소개합니다. AI가 자동차 산업을 어떻게 바꾸고, 일자리와 미래 기술에 어떤 영향을 미칠지 궁금하다면 꼭 읽어보세요!
모두가 AI를 써도 회사가 아무것도 배우지 못하는 이유
AI 도입이 개인 생산성만 높이고 조직 전체의 학습으로 이어지지 않는다면? 이 글은 AI 협업, 루프 인텔리전스, 그리고 조직적 학습의 중요성을 다룹니다. '루프 인텔리전스 허브' 같은 시스템이 왜 필요한지 궁금하다면 꼭 읽어보세요!
왜 우리 집 네트워크에서 IPv6가 작동하지 않았을까?
Adguard Home DNS의 IPv6 DNS 쿼리 차단 설정이 문제였어요! 설정 하나로 IPv6가 안 되던 이유와, 이를 해결해 더 빠르고 안정적인 인터넷을 경험한 이야기를 소개합니다. IPv6의 장점도 함께 알아보세요!
프라이빗 키, 이렇게 저장하면 안 돼요
프라이빗 키 포맷, 제대로 알고 계신가요? NIST 표준이 허용하는 두 가지 방식(시드 vs. 반확장 키) 때문에 혼란과 보안 문제가 생길 수 있어요. 명확한 표준화가 왜 중요한지, 그리고 실무에서 놓치기 쉬운 포인트를 알려드립니다!
양방향 타입체크 퍼즐: Grace 언어에서의 타입 추론 버그와 해결법
Grace 언어의 양방향 타입체크에서 발생한 리스트 타입 추론 버그와, 이를 해결한 과정을 소개합니다. JSON과 비슷한 데이터를 다루는 데 꼭 필요한 최소 상위 타입(supertype) 계산법이 흥미롭게 다뤄집니다!
구글 AI 설계자, 일론 머스크의 뇌리에 깊이 새겨지다
구글 딥마인드 CEO 데미스 하사비스는 머스크와 오픈AI 고위진에게 늘 경계 대상이었어요. 머스크가 하사비스를 얼마나 의식하고 두려워했는지 법정 증언까지 나왔죠. AI 업계의 치열한 경쟁과 긴장감이 흥미롭게 펼쳐집니다!
연구진, 칭찬과 심리전으로 Claude에게 폭발물 제작법을 유도하다
AI 챗봇 Claude가 칭찬과 심리적 조작에 넘어가 금지된 폭발물 제작법까지 알려준 사실이 밝혀졌어요. 이 연구는 AI의 친절함이 오히려 보안 취약점이 될 수 있다는 점을 보여주며, 앞으로 AI 안전에 대한 새로운 고민거리를 던집니다!
인도의 첫 GenAI 유니콘, AI 모델 개발에서 클라우드 서비스로 전환
인도 최초의 GenAI 유니콘 크루트림이 AI 모델 개발 대신 클라우드 서비스에 집중하며 사업 방향을 전환했습니다. 대규모 AI 시스템의 현실적인 한계와 급증하는 클라우드 수요가 이 결정의 배경입니다. 흥미로운 변화, 궁금하지 않나요?
systemd-resolved 문제로 Caddy 인증서 만료 사태 발생
최근 systemd-resolved의 일부 기능 장애로 인해 Caddy 인증서가 만료되는 일이 있었어요. 이 사건은 서버 관리의 중요성과 예기치 못한 시스템 오류가 어떻게 큰 영향을 줄 수 있는지 보여줍니다. 궁금하다면 자세히 알아보세요!
에이전트 코딩 시대, 코드가 저렴해질 때 우리가 해야 할 10가지 교훈
코드가 저렴해진 시대, 에이전트 코딩의 핵심은 빠른 실험과 학습, 그리고 자동화에 있습니다. 하지만 유지보수와 보안은 여전히 중요하죠. 흥미로운 점은, 이제 코드를 통해 더 창의적이고 전략적으로 문제를 해결할 수 있다는 것입니다!
GitHub, CodeQL에 선언적 보안 모델링 도입으로 더 빠르고 유연한 분석 제공
GitHub이 CodeQL에 선언적 보안 모델링을 도입해, YAML로 손쉽게 보안 설정을 할 수 있게 했어요. 여러 언어 지원과 유연한 데이터 흐름 제어로 개발자들이 더 쉽게 보안 분석을 할 수 있다는 점이 흥미롭죠!
루트 키 롤오버: DNSSEC와 암호화 키의 수명
DNSSEC의 루트 키는 보안 유지를 위해 주기적으로 교체됩니다. 양자 컴퓨팅의 등장과 함께, 더 강력한 키로의 전환이 필요해지고 있어요. 실제로 사용자들이 새 키를 얼마나 신뢰하는지 측정하는 방법도 흥미로운 이슈랍니다!
AI가 PostgreSQL과 MariaDB의 20년 된 버그를 찾아냈다
AI가 20년 넘게 잠복해 있던 심각한 보안 취약점을 PostgreSQL과 MariaDB에서 발견했습니다. 특히 pgcrypto 확장에 있던 버퍼 오버플로우는 원격 코드 실행까지 가능해 충격을 주고 있어요. 지금 바로 업데이트가 필요합니다!
왜 레딧은 모바일 웹사이트 접속을 막았을까?
레딧이 앱 설치를 강하게 유도하며 모바일 웹사이트 접속을 차단해 논란이 되고 있어요. 많은 이용자들이 자유로운 웹 사용과 개인정보 보호를 원하지만, 레딧은 앱 중심 전략을 강화 중입니다. 이런 변화, 여러분은 어떻게 생각하시나요?
에이전트 메타SKILLs
에이전트 메타SKILLs는 AI 에이전트를 위한 작은 워크플로우 프로그램으로, 반복, 재시도, 다단계 작업을 명확하게 처리할 수 있어요. Starlark 언어로 안전하게 동작하며, 트레이스와 제한 기능으로 신뢰성과 투명성을 높입니다!
미세플라스틱, 지구 온난화에 미치는 숨겨진 영향
공기 중 미세플라스틱이 열을 흡수해 지구를 더 덥게 만들고 있다는 사실, 알고 계셨나요? 특히 검은색과 색이 있는 미세플라스틱이 큰 역할을 한다고 해요. 미세플라스틱의 기후 영향, 앞으로 더 주목해야겠죠?